Indonesia military plane crashes into house
Posted on June 22, 2012, Friday
INSPECTING THE WRECKAGE: Emergency personnel look through the rubble after an Indonesian military aircraft crashed in Jakarta. — AFP photo
JAKARTA: An Indonesian air force plane crashed into a military housing complex in Jakarta yesterday, killing six crew members on board and critically injuring at least five other people, officials said.
“Six out of the seven crew were killed and one was critically injured,” air force spokesman Asman Yunus told AFP, adding that the surviving crew member was in hospital.
Military spokesman Iskandar Sitompul said: “Four people on the ground have also been taken to hospital and are in intensive care.” The Fokker-27 crashed into the housing complex in the Halim Perdanakusuma military airport compound at 2.45pm after taking off from the same airport at 1.10pm.
“The aircraft was conducting training and there were no passengers aboard,” said Yunus, who also told Metro TV that the plane crashed on eight houses.
An AFP correspondent at Halim said fire fighters on dozens of trucks extinguished a blaze that ripped through homes creating a thick cloud of smoke, and that the plane’s wing appeared to be sticking out from the roof of a house.
Yunus said the military would look into the cause of the crash.
The Fokker-27 was more than 20 years old, Sitompul said.
Indonesia is in the process of updating its ageing military aircraft and equipment, procuring Russian and American warplanes, boats for its navy and parts for its transport planes.
The sprawling archipelago relies heavily on air transport but has one of the world’s poorest aviation safety records, and military aircraft crashes are relatively common. — AFP

Fokker 27 crashes in Halim
The Jakarta Post, Jakarta | Jakarta | Thu, 06/21/2012 3:33 PM

A Fokker F-27 aircraft crashed into the ground on Thursday afternoon at the Rajawali housing complex near Halim Perdana Kusuma Airbase, East Jakarta, reportedly damaging several houses of local residents.
Jakarta Police operations bureau chief Sr. Comr. Agung Budi Maryoto confirmed the news.
“Yes, we have received the information. An aircraft belonging to the Indonesian Air Force [TNI AU] has just crashed in Halim,” Agung said as quoted by kompas.com.
No casualties were yet reported, however, according to Metro TV at least six houses had caught on fire.
Police and the firefighters have been deployed to the scene. (asa/swd)
